Corner Ad

Corner Ad is a WordPress component with 2 published CVE records in this archive. The latest tracked vulnerability was published Dec 15, 2022; the highest CVE/CNA score is 8.8.

Plugin slug: corner-ad

CVE-2022-3427: Corner Ad: Cross-site request forgery

Corner Ad is affected by cross-site request forgery. The vulnerable path is reachable without authentication. Exploitation relies on a signed-in privileged user submitting an attacker-controlled request.

Aug 22, 2019 CVE-2017-18579
Corner Ad: Cross-site scripting
Corner Ad is affected by cross-site scripting. Exposure depends on how the affected operation is made reachable by the site. Injected script can execute in the affected site's origin when the vulnerable output is viewed.
